CTOs on the Move

iContacts

www.icontacts.com

 
iContacts is a San Francisco, CA-based company in the Business Services sector.
  • Number of Employees: 25-100
  • Annual Revenue: $1-10 Million

Executives

Name Title Contact Details

Similar Companies

TSS Solutions

TSS Solutions is a company that provides technical services supporting the defense electronics industry, specializing in air surveillance radar and SATCOM systems.

Occupational Services

Occupational Services is a Maumee, OH-based company in the Business Services sector.

Medea Group

Medea Group is a Toronto, ON-based company in the Business Services sector.

ALCO INVESTMENT

    96 Normal 0 false false false EN-US X-NONE X-NONE ...

American Answering Service Inc

American Answering Service Inc is a Las Vegas, NV-based company in the Business Services sector.